B. Braun Medical Inc., a leader in infusion therapy and pain management, develops, manufactures, and markets innovative medical products and services to the healthcare industry. Other key product areas include nutrition, pharmacy admixture and compounding, ostomy and wound care, and dialysis. The company is committed to eliminating preventable treatment errors and enhancing patient, clinician and environmental safety. B. Braun Medical is headquartered in Bethlehem, Pa., and is part of the B. Braun Group of Companies in the U.S., which includes B. Braun Interventional Systems, Aesculap and CAPS. Globally, the B. Braun Group of Companies employs more than 64,000 employees in 64 countries. Guided by its Sharing Expertise philosophy, B. Braun continuously exchanges knowledge with customers, partners and clinicians to address the critical issues of improving care and lowering costs. To learn more about B. Role: Director, Healthcare Systems. This position combines sales, business development, and marketing skills with a focus on Large Regional and selected national Health Systems/IDNs. The Director drives sales growth, develops account strategies, manages executive relationships, and improves overall customer satisfaction at assigned corporate accounts. The goal is to increase sales of the B. Braun portfolio within Targeted Strategic Health Systems/IDNs leveraging Enterprise Initiatives Program and Process. The Director serves as the single point of contact for the B. Braun family of companies and divisions, leveraging sales teams, distribution partners, and GPO relationships to drive growth within targeted systems/IDNs.
